Anda di halaman 1dari 4

UNIVERSIDAD NACIONAL MAYOR DE SAN MARCOS

(Universidad del Perú, DECANA DE AMÉRICA)

FACULTAD DE INGENIERIA DE SISTEMAS E INFORMATICA


Escuela Académico Profesional de Ingeniería de Sistemas

SILABO

1. ESPECÍFICACIONES GENERALES

Nombre del Curso : Matemática Discreta


Codigo del Curso : 203004
Duración del Curso : 17 Semanas
Forma de Dictado : Teórico – práctico
Horas Semanales : Teoría: 3h – Práctica: 2h
Naturaleza : Básico de la profesión
Numero de Créditos :4
Prerrequisitos : 202004 - Matemática Básica II
Semestre Académico : 2010 – I
Profesor :

2. SUMILLA

Lógica matemática, álgebra de Boole, teoría de conjuntos, análisis combinatorio, inducción, recursividad,
relaciones, funciones, teoría de grafos, árboles, teoría de lenguajes, estructuras discretas, teoría de
codificación.

Introduccion del Curso: La Matemática Discreta describe un tipo de matemáticas, en donde no tienen
cabida propiedades tales como cercanía y suavidad; ideas claves en el calculo; que alude a la matemática
discreta; Para realizar verificación formal de programas y añadirles funcionalidad de las estructuras
discretas.

El curso de Matemáticas Discretas desarrollado en forma Teórica - Práctica provee de herramientas básicas
para manejar con propiedad métodos, técnicas, teorías y procesos que permitan desarrollar una actitud de
creatividad e investigación en los futuros profesionales de Ingeniería de Sistemas e Informática y
Computación Científica.

3. OBJETIVO GENERAL

Proveer conceptos de Matemática Discreta es dar el fundamento teórico para generar modelos discretos en
donde los estudiantes tienen la posibilidad de desarrollar sus propios diseños. Como materia practica
pretende informar y ejercitar en ciertos métodos de aprehensión y comprensión de los conceptos utilizados
en matemática discreta.

OBJETIVO ESPECIFICO

• Proveer una formación deductiva e Heurística que sea capaz de la creación y desarrollar
habilidades para la generación de algoritmos estructurados.
• Habituarse a las habilidades de pensamiento algorítmico.
• Enseñar a los estudiantes como pensar desde un punto de vista matemático.

4. CONTENIDO ANALÍTICO POR SEMANAS

1º Semana: Lógica matemática.


Proposiciones. Compuerta lógica. Principios lógicos. Principio de Lewis. Dualidad. Inferencias. Reglas de
inferencia. Modus Ponens. Modus Tollens. Literales. Cláusulas. Función de Skolen. Resolventes.
Demostración por contradicción. Aplicaciones.

1/4
2º Semana: Cálculo de Predicado.
Sustitución de formas normales. Lógica de predicados con Cuantificadores. Reglas de particularización y
Generalización. Aplicaciones en la deducción inferencial de cuantificadores.
Teoría de Conjunto: Conjuntos. Diagrama sagital, de Hasse, de Veitch y diagrama de Karnaught.
Conjuntos equipotentes. Leyes de equivalencias. Principio de inclusión - exclusión. Conjunto potencia.
Recubrimiento. Conjunto bien ordenado. Partición. Aplicación.

3º Semana: Análisis Combinatorio.


Reglas de conteo. Principio del palomar. Factorial permutación. Permutación circular y lineal. Principio de
potencia. Combinaciones. Permutación con objetos indistinguibles. Desarrollo binomial. Aplicaciones.

4º Semana: Inducción Matemática.


Sumatoria, propiedad telescópica. Principio de inducción. Demostraciones por inducción. Segmento de
algoritmo. Propiedad del buen orden. Inducción estructural. Aplicaciones.

5º Semana: Recursividad.
Relación Recursiva. Generación de funciones recursivas. Algoritmos de funciones recursivas. Ventajas y
desventajas. Movimiento de la torre de Hanoi de la forma H (n, A, B, C). Verificación formal de programas.
Aplicaciones.

6º Semana: Relaciones.
Relaciones en un conjunto. Propiedades. Combinación de relaciones. Relaciones n-arias. Base de datos y
relaciones. SQL. Representación de relaciones usando matrices.

7º Semana: Funciones.
Definiciones. Funciones inyectivas y sobreyectivas. Funciones inversas y composición de funciones.
Grafica de funciones. Algunas funciones importantes: Signoidea. Función Gaussiana. Aplicación.

8º Semana: Examen Parcial

9º Semana: Teoría de Grafos.


Concepto de Grafo. Tipos de grafos. Modelos de grafo. Familias de grafos simples. Grafos bipartidos.
Grafos definidos a partir de otros. Producto de grafos. Matriz de adyacencia, incidencia. Grafos isomorfos.
Caminos.

10º Semana: Caminos Eulerianos y Hamiltonianos.


Circuitos hamiltonianos. Algoritmos de camino mínimos de Warschall, Dijkstra El teorema de Kuratowski.
Coloreado de grafos. Representación en memoria de un grafo. Aplicaciones.

11º Semana: Árboles.


Definiciones de Árbol. Árbol enraizado. Árbol binario. Árboles como modelo. Propiedades. Elementos.
Longitud. Profundidad. Altura. Árbol extendido. Longitudes. Árbol lleno. Árbol Completo.

12º Semana:
Árbol de Búsqueda Binaria. Árbol AVL. Árbol de Huffmann. Representación en memoria. Árbol de
montículos [Heaps]. Algoritmo de ffiltración. Búsqueda en profundidad y anchura. Árboles generadores
mínimos. Algoritmo Prim, Kruskal. Recorridos. Representación en memoria del árbol enhebrado Bi
direccional inorden.

13º Semana: Cadena Polaca de Lukasiewicz.


Recorridos. Evaluación de expresiones por pila (snack) y manual. Transformación de Infija a postfija por
pilas. Aplicación.

14º Semana: Teoría de Lenguajes


Concepto general de gramática. Tipos de gramática según Nohan Chomsky. Árbol de derivación. Lenguaje
generado por una gramática. Reglas de producción. Análisis Sintáctico. Árbol sintáctico. La forma de
Backus Naur máquina de estado finito deterministico con salida y sin salida.

15º Semana: Autómatas Finitos.

2/4
Reconocimiento de lenguajes. Teorema de Kleene. Uso de la maquina de Turing.

16º Semana: Examen Final

17º Semana: Examen Sustitutorio

5. METODOLOGÍA

El desarrollo del curso se realiza en base a clase Teórico - Práctico por parte del profesor a un sistema de
enseñanza aprendizaje - investigación (SEAI). Para cada unidad temática se exige desarrollo de proyectos
por grupos de trabajo en la implementación de algoritmos, propiciando la motivación indispensable para la
relación de la actividad de aprendizaje. La estructura del desarrollo del curso se orienta en una mixtura de
métodos activos en la que la participación de los alumnos le permite estar en permanente actividad mental.
Los grupos no podrán ser mayores al 10% del total de alumnos inscritos en el curso.

6. EVALUACIÓN

Criterios: Evaluación Continua. Participación y cumplimiento de tareas. Creatividad e iniciativa y


metodología en el desarrollo de algoritmos.

Instrumentos de Evaluación:

Examen Parcial (EP)


Examen Final (EF)
Examen Práctica (EP)
Practica Calificada : P = P1 P2
Exámenes : E1, E2.
Trabajo de Grupo : T = T1, T2, T3
Promedio de Practica : PP = ( P + T ) / N, N = n0 practica calificada.

Examen Sustitutorio:
Promedio Final : PF = ( E1 + E2 + PP ) / 3

Nota: Para que pueda obtenerse el promedio final aprobatorio, el alumno necesariamente debe tener una
nota aprobatoria en los exámenes parciales.
El alumno no puede aprobar el curso con las notas de práctica y/o trabajos.

7. BIBLIOGRAFÍA

• Matemática Discreta y sus Aplicaciones: Kenneth N. Rosen - Quinta edición. Mc Graw Hill.
• Matemáticas Discreta: Johnsonbaugh, Richard - Grupo Editorial Iberoamericana.
• Matemáticas Discretas y Lógica: Grassmann W. K. Trenblay - Ed. Prentice Hall
Hispanoamericana.
• Matemáticas Discretas y Combinatorias: Grimaldi Ralph P. - Ed. Addison – Wesley.
• Estructura de Matemáticas Discretas para la Computación: Kolman, Bernardo B. - Ed. Prentice
Hall.
• Matemática Discretas: Kenneth A. Ross - Ed. Prentice may.
• Elementos de Matemáticas Discretas: C. L. Liu. - Ed. Mc Graw Hill.
• The Science of Programing: David Gries - Springer-Verlag.
• Compiler Design Theory: Philip M. Lewis II - Eddison – Wesley.
• Inteligencia Artificial: Thomas Gawehns - Material de uso interno U. Católica.
• Análisis y Diseño de Circuitos Lógicos Digitales: Víctor P. Nelson. - J. David Irwin.
• Fundamentos de Sistema Digitales: Thomas L. Floyd - Prentice – Hall.
• C ++: Desarrollo de Proyectos - Jo Ann Smith.

3/4
• Fundamentos de Programación: Algoritmos y Estructuras de Datos - Joyanes Aguilar - Ed. MC
Grau Hill.
• Estructuras de Datos y Algoritmos - Aho, Alfred - Hopcroft / Addison.

4/4

Anda mungkin juga menyukai